$150 Monthly CPP Boost for Canadian Students – Check Eligibility & Payment Date
The Canadian government now offers a $150.89 monthly CPP benefit for part-time students aged 18–24 whose parents are disabled or deceased and contributed to the Canada Pension Plan. This benefit, effective in 2025, supports students pursuing part-time education by easing financial stress. Canada Disability Benefit Bill 2025: How it Can Financially Support Canadians!
The Canada Disability Benefit Bill 2025 introduces a new federal payment of up to $200/month for eligible Canadians aged 18–64 living with disabilities. This article explains eligibility, benefits, application steps, and how the program helps reduce poverty across the country.

Canada Carbon Rebate April 2025: Check Eligibility Criteria and How to Submit Your Application!
The Canada Carbon Rebate April 2025 is a tax-free payment helping Canadians offset carbon pricing costs. Eligible residents in provinces like Alberta, Ontario, and Nova Scotia can receive hundreds in quarterly payments—plus a 20% rural supplement.
